The image contrasts two interpretations of selfishness: on the left, a red prohibition symbol rejects the idea that selfishness equals being self-centered; on the right, a green checkmark affirms that selfishness can be lifesaving-especially in contexts like mental health, trauma recovery, or emergency response. This visual reframing encourages viewers to distinguish between destructive egoism and necessary self-care or self-preservation.
